Longhua Temple
Longhua Temple, located in Longhua Town, Xuhui District, Shanghai, is the oldest and largest ancient temple in Shanghai. According to legend, Longhua Temple was built in the Three Kingdoms, and Sun Quan, the prince of Wu, was built by his mother. It has a history of 1700 years, and the existing temples were rebuilt during Guangxu period of Qing Dynasty. Today, Longhua Temple has long been a religious tourist attraction composed of ancient temples, ancient pagodas, Longhua Temple Fair and Longhua Night Bell.
Longhua Temple has quiet scenery, towering temples, resplendence and solemn Zen. The temples in the temple are neat and the layout is reasonable. The main buildings are: Bell Tower, Drum Tower, Maitreya Hall, Tianwang Hall, Ursa Major Hall and three temples. The first hall is Maitreya Buddha Hall, and the center of the hall is dedicated to Maitreya Buddha and Bodhisattva. Like other temples, the statue of Maitreya worshiped here is said to be the image of a cloth-bag monk of the Five Dynasties in China (hence its name), with his chest bare and his mouth always smiling. The second hall is the Heavenly King Hall. On both sides of the hall are statues of the four great kings, which are 4 meters high, round face and neat posture. Different from other temples, the Temple of the King also enshrines a statue of Maitreya, which is the crown of heaven. The third hall is the Ursa Major Hall, which is the main hall in the hall. There are three golden bodies in the temple, "Hua Yan San Sheng". In the middle is Pilu Jinnafo, also known as Dharma Buddha. On the left is Manjusri Bodhisattva, riding a lion with a five-bun top, showing great wisdom. On the right is Bodhisattva Samantabhadra, riding a white elephant as a demonstration instrument. There is also a temple clock cast in the 14th year of Wanli in Ming Dynasty (1586).
There is a bronze bell of Qinglong hanging above the bell tower in the temple, which was cast in the 20th year of Guangxu (1894). It is about 2 meters high and weighs 13000 kg. At the end of each year, there will be an activity of "Welcome the New Year, Hit Longhua Night Bell", which attracts a large number of tourists.
